Hope Bancorp ( (HOPE) ) has provided an announcement.

On March 26, 2026, Hope Bancorp’s board promoted Peter J. Koh to President and Chief Operating Officer of Bank of Hope, effective April 1, 2026, elevating him from his prior role as Senior Executive Vice President and COO. Kevin S. Kim will retain his positions as Chairman and Chief Executive Officer of both the company and the bank, and will remain President of the holding company, maintaining continuity in overall leadership.

The company noted there are no family ties between Koh and current directors or executives and no special arrangements behind his selection, aside from his relation to former director and Honorary Chairman Steven S. Koh, who retired on December 31, 2025. In connection with his promotion, Koh’s compensation package will rise starting April 1, 2026, with his base salary set at $600,000 and higher targets under both short-term and long-term incentive plans, signaling the bank’s intent to recognize and retain top management talent.

More about Hope Bancorp

Hope Bancorp, Inc., through its Bank of Hope subsidiary, operates in the banking and financial services industry, providing commercial and consumer banking products to its customers. The institution focuses on serving its core markets with a range of lending, deposit, and related financial services, positioning itself as a key player in its regional banking sector.
